As you might already know if you are a fan of OverClocking-TV on Facebook, we will be in Taiwan next week for the CORSAIR OC Main Event.

This event is the biggest in term of cash prize involved, up to 20 K$USD !

Corsair and Intel have teamed up to created the Computex OC Main Event which will have the largest overclocking cash prize ever! The event takes place on June 3rd from 1pm to 6pm at the Marquee Restaurant and Lounge in Taipei. Ten teams of the world’s best Overclockers will compete for $20,000 in cash prizes using the upcoming Intel® 4th Generation Core™ CPUs as well as soon to be announced Corsair Memory. From the CORSAIR blog we had more detail about the rules and the team involved :

The Computex OC Main event is broken down into two main categories. The Top Speed portion competitors will use the latest motherboards from ASRock, ASUS, Gigabyte and MSI along with an Intel 4th Generation Core CPU. The largest cash prize of $5,000 will be given away to the team with the lowest SuperPi 32m score. A prize of $4,000 will be given to the team with the highest Memory Frequency CPUz Validation and a prize of $3,000 will be given to the team with the highest CPU Frequency CPUz Validation.

The second part of the OC Main event is the Open even which is more of a Freestyle event. Competitors can use Intel 4th Generation Core CPUs along with any Corsair memory to compete in 8 different benchmarks each with a prize of $1,000 to the best score. These benchmarks include: Super PI1M, PiFast, wPrime 32m, wPrime 1024m, Aquamark 3, 3DMark01, 3DMark11, 3DMark Firestrike Extreme.

The ten teams that will be competing are traveling from around the world to compete at this event. It includes the top overclockers Nick Shih, HiCookie, Splave, Elmor, Dinos22 and Andre.

 

Team
1 Nick Shih Splave
2 Dinos22 HiCookie
3 lucky_n00b Coldest
4 Elmor Der8auer
5 Mad222 Lin222
6 ZoLKoRn tor_za
7 8-Pack zzolio
8 Hazzan Pt1t
9 Andre Coolice
10 Smoke Slamms
